|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 2741 人关注过本帖
标题:如何一次性清除所有文本文件里的内容?
只看楼主 加入收藏
purana
Rank: 16Rank: 16Rank: 16Rank: 16
来 自:广东-广州
等 级:版主
威 望:66
帖 子:6039
专家分:0
注 册:2005-6-17
收藏
得分:0 
to 9楼的..
你是用什么规则得知..这四个文本框就是前4个?.

我的msn: myfend@
2007-12-14 16:27
purana
Rank: 16Rank: 16Rank: 16Rank: 16
来 自:广东-广州
等 级:版主
威 望:66
帖 子:6039
专家分:0
注 册:2005-6-17
收藏
得分:0 
一般是不能得知哪个文本框是第几个.从没有这说法..(除了控件数组)
...
要么可以这样..
你在窗体上画TextBox的时候..在属性窗口里设置Tag属性..
你的第一个就设置Tag为1,你的第二个就设置为2
这样在程序中去判断这个Tag.如果BetWeen 1 And 4那就清除..

我的msn: myfend@
2007-12-14 16:31
appleuser
Rank: 1
等 级:新手上路
帖 子:81
专家分:0
注 册:2007-5-1
收藏
得分:0 
謝謝樓上的﹐我是個菜鳥﹐能幫我寫出來嗎?

VB刚入门
2007-12-14 16:41
purana
Rank: 16Rank: 16Rank: 16Rank: 16
来 自:广东-广州
等 级:版主
威 望:66
帖 子:6039
专家分:0
注 册:2005-6-17
收藏
得分:0 
一.开始->程序->Microsoft Visual Basic企业中文版->Microsoft Visual Basic企业中文版
二.文件->新建->标准Exe工程
三.工具箱->选择TextBox(即文体框)控件->在窗体上画出N个
四.选中你的第一个TextBox->属性窗口->设置Tag为1
五.选中你的第二个TextBox->属性窗口->设置Tag为2
六.选中你的第三个TextBox->属性窗口->设置Tag为3
七.选中你的第四个TextBox->属性窗口->设置Tag为4
八.工具箱->选择CommandButton(即命令按扭)->在窗体上画出
九.双击Command1进行代码编辑框
十.编写如下代码:
Private Sub Command1_Click()
    Dim obj As Object
    For Each obj In Me.Controls
        If TypeOf obj Is TextBox Then
            If obj.Tag = 1 Or obj.Tag = 2 Or _
                obj.Tag = 3 Or obj.Tag = 4 Then
                obj.Text = ""
            End If
        End If
    Next
End Sub

十一.运行 ->启动->单击Command1
十二.退出.
十三.建议使用控件数组.

我的msn: myfend@
2007-12-14 16:49
那边有朵蘑菇云
Rank: 1
来 自:很……那啥的一个地方
等 级:新手上路
威 望:1
帖 子:390
专家分:0
注 册:2007-9-3
收藏
得分:0 
LS的写的还真详细 请教下

身不残 志更不坚
2007-12-14 17:10
appleuser
Rank: 1
等 级:新手上路
帖 子:81
专家分:0
注 册:2007-5-1
收藏
得分:0 
非常感謝purana﹐接著再請教﹐如何把所有的text里的數據加總呢﹐類似于Excel中的sum函數那樣﹐而不用一個一個的去加?

VB刚入门
2007-12-15 14:19
purana
Rank: 16Rank: 16Rank: 16Rank: 16
来 自:广东-广州
等 级:版主
威 望:66
帖 子:6039
专家分:0
注 册:2005-6-17
收藏
得分:0 
一.开始->程序->Microsoft Visual Basic企业中文版->Microsoft Visual Basic企业中文版
二.文件->新建->标准Exe工程
三.工具箱->选择TextBox(即文体框)控件->在窗体上画出N个
四.选中你的第一个TextBox->属性窗口->设置Tag为1
五.选中你的第二个TextBox->属性窗口->设置Tag为2
六.选中你的第三个TextBox->属性窗口->设置Tag为3
七.选中你的第四个TextBox->属性窗口->设置Tag为4
八.工具箱->选择CommandButton(即命令按扭)->在窗体上画出
九.双击Command1进行代码编辑框
十.编写如下代码:
Private Sub Command1_Click()
    Dim obj As Object
    Dim Sum as Long
    For Each obj In Me.Controls
        If TypeOf obj Is TextBox Then
            If obj.Tag = 1 Or obj.Tag = 2 Or _
                obj.Tag = 3 Or obj.Tag = 4 Then
                Sum=Sum+Val(Obj.Text)
            End If
        End If
    Next
End Sub

十一.运行 ->启动->单击Command1
十二.退出.
十三.适当使用大脑.一切都简单化.

我的msn: myfend@
2007-12-15 14:57
wangtuan7788
Rank: 1
等 级:新手上路
帖 子:286
专家分:0
注 册:2007-10-8
收藏
得分:0 
呵呵。看来版主是被上回的那个菜鸟弄得有阴影了,现在一听说是菜鸟就整的这么详细

你笑我和你们不一样,我笑你们大家都一样~
2007-12-15 16:11
appleuser
Rank: 1
等 级:新手上路
帖 子:81
专家分:0
注 册:2007-5-1
收藏
得分:0 
非常感謝purana对本贴的关注及回复,我接触VB属于偶然,也算一名业余爱好者,因为是自学,有很多很菜的问题总是想很久也得不到满意的结果,因此在此发贴向各位大侠求救,今天再问一个很菜的问题,如果统计在一组文本框中出现最多的值?

VB刚入门
2007-12-16 12:27
ytsm0526
Rank: 2
来 自:西安市
等 级:论坛游民
威 望:2
帖 子:203
专家分:60
注 册:2007-10-28
收藏
得分:0 
文本方件简单,文件夹比那难一点,你说要删除什么,我帮你,文件夹还是……………………………………………………………………

作舍道边,三年不成。
多抽出一分钟时间学习,让你的生命更加精彩!,
2007-12-16 12:31
快速回复:如何一次性清除所有文本文件里的内容?
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.027268 second(s), 7 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ved